NAVER Corp. (KRX: 035420) announced today that it has applied its AI technology and platform know-how to enhance product search, recommendation, and catalog results on Japan’s LINE Shopping Service for the first time.

NAVER is expanding the application of its increasingly sophisticated AI technologies, such as shopping search, product recommendations and catalog creation capabilities, to the Japanese market. Based on these enhancements, the company expects to steadily advance its technological competitiveness to become a global technology platform.
NAVER’s search technology is integrated with its AI technology and shopping platform know-how on LINE Shopping. NAVER plans to systematize various product data in Japan, based on shopping-related search technology, to build 1 billion product databases for LINE Shopping. This will provide Japanese shoppers with more refined, catalog-based product search results and support more convenient shopping experiences on mobile devices.
‘Simple Filters’ are applied in LINE Shopping to check product search results based on desired criteria, such as brand, category and price. Various product information can be conveniently compared by applying filters, such as ‘price comparison,’ ‘related products’ and ‘purchase options.’ Considering that Japanese users often buy and sell secondhand products, NAVER has also applied the ‘secondary goods price’ filter to the service.
Along with catalog-based shopping search, NAVER plans to sequentially apply integrated shopping search, search optimization by query and AI recommendation technology.
